The cheapest way to get from Paris to Hayange is to bus which costs €14 - €45 and takes 6h 5m.
The fastest way to get from Paris to Hayange is to drive which takes 3h 6m and costs €45 - €70.
No, there is no direct bus from Paris to Hayange. However, there are services departing from Paris, Quai de Bercy (Bercy Seine) and arriving at HAYANGE - Paix via METZ - Gare Routiere.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 5m.
The distance between Paris and Hayange is 356 km. The road distance is 321.3 km.
The best way to get from Paris to Hayange without a car is to train and bus which takes 2h 42m and costs .
It takes approximately 2h 42m to get from Paris to Hayange, including transfers.
Paris to Hayange b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Paris, Quai de Bercy (Bercy Seine) station.
Paris to Hayange bus services, operated by FlixBus, arrive at Metz station.
Yes, the driving distance between Paris to Hayange is 321 km. It takes approximately 3h 6m to drive from Paris to Hayange.
